Exile Pizarro Contests In Lisbon Chamber Clash
The affair of Colonel Pizarro, arrested on landing for ultra liberalism, unfolds in the Chamber of Deputies. The election validity and trial venue are debated as ministerial influence stalls the first and blocks the second. Public sympathy grows amid riots and cavalry presence outside the chamber. Public health updates from Lisbon and Bayonne fronts accompany reports on Don Pedro and Braganza.

Destructive Fire at Neustadt Strikes Berne Region
From Geneva a report notes misinformed rumors of Duchess of Berri at Fribury while legitimatists move to Geneva or Lausanne. Thoune army contingents dispersed after a camp, Neufchatel faction returns home. Neustadt fire destroys 600 buildings, three churches, with about 50 dead and 9,000 affected, suspected arson with careful placement of fuel.
